Bentley's performance assessment on the Alpine Trials course.

Identifier  ExFiles\Box 88\2\  scan0050
Date  10th September 1934
  
HS{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air}
Rm{William Robotham - Chief Engineer}
from Sg.{Arthur F. Sidgreaves - MD} re the Bentley which Bn.{W.O. Bentley / Mr Barrington} uses.
Copy to Hs.{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air}I.Cx.{Major Len W. Cox - Advertising Manager}
Sg{Arthur F. Sidgreaves - MD}10/E10.9.34

During Bn{W.O. Bentley / Mr Barrington}'s holiday he took the car over practically the whole of the Alpine Trials course with a view in particular to seeing whether the car could easily climb the various passes and turn the corners without having to reverse.

I attach copy of his report which I think will be of interest to you.

I am sending extract of the body details referred to to the Department concerned.

Sg.{Arthur F. Sidgreaves - MD}

Enc. Copy of Bnl/WT.7.9.34
